NEXT ISSUE: June 2003 - Janet Buck guest editor, The Classroom Issue explores relationships between poets.
Featuring essays and poetry from 
poets as 'classroom teachers' and
as 'classroom students'. 
Whether you are new to poetry or well established in the international poetry community, you'll find this issue extraordinary.
